2002-09-16 14:17
微软公开基于Web服务未来计算环境宏伟发展蓝图
美国当地时间4月11日,美国微软公开了基于Web服务的未来计算环境发展蓝图。这一蓝图是该公司负责.NET Enterprise Servers的高级副总裁Paul Flessner和.NET Enterprise Server部门高级设计师Pat Helland在“Microsoft TechEd 2002”的主题演讲中公开的。
两位在各自的演讲中提到了“应用模型”、“数据”和“Trustworthy Computing(值得信赖的计算)”等三个关键词,并解释说:“这三大‘核心’将会带来革新和新技术,并将为新一代Web服务的基础”。
发表的主要内容如下:
应用模型:使相互连接的庞大系统实现自律计算
现在大部分企业都希望通过使用Web服务来实现公司内部系统的统一以及与伙伴企业/客户系统的连接,以便提高生产效率、降低成本。为此,企业正在利用Web服务来“包容”现有的技术资产。但是这种方法的优势并不能立即显示出来,但将来通过把庞大而缺乏联系的应用分解成多个自律运行的Web服务,就能获取明显的效益。
依靠与这种新方法相关的标准技术和平台,客户就能通过Web服务构筑起比现在更深入、更富有弹性的数字化关系。而且,还可以更加方便地实现高度的扩展性、可用性和可靠性。
数据:以XML实现数据统一
目前,各类商务数据被保存在不同的位置,很难统一起来,比如投资信息等结构化数据保存在数据库中,而文档和消息等非结构化数据则保存在文件系统和电子邮件服务器中。而且,目前的工具和技术的功能尚不充分,无法将位于某个位置的数据找出来,或方便地将结构化和非结构化数据统一起来。
微软现在的目标是:将存储设备和结构化/非结构化数据转换成XML格式,以实现数据的统一。将来,该公司还将利用XML来扩展存储设备的结构,实现无论从任何地方都可以方便地搜索到各类数据。而且,还将继续致力于统一编程模型的开发,以便通过Web服务将所有能够想像到数据全部统一保存。最终的目标就是:即使不连接网络或因特网,也能通过应用访问数据库。
值得信赖的计算:安全性、可用性、保密性
目标是让IT技术实现与自来水、电力和通信电路一样的可靠性。也就是说,通过融合安全的软件和服务来创造出具有安全性和保密性的技术。这个目标的关键因素是相互关联的安全性、可用性和保密性。
为了实现这一目标,微软正在构筑客户、支持、开发和合作伙伴之间的严密的反馈链,以便更加迅速地解决和发现问题,并在问题发生之前通知客户进行软件更新。而且,该公司还正致力于具有自我管理和自我调整功能的、并被安全地设置为标准状态的软件的开发工作。由此就可以大幅地降低管理成本。
在推进软件的设计和测试外,还将通过硬件和网络技术、Web服务的标准、应用平台的更新换代以及具有充足冗余性的数据存储设备之间的相互配合,来提供具有高恢复能力的系统。
另外,微软当天还和IBM以及美国Verisign公司联合发布了Web服务的安全标准“WS-Security”。WS-Security是Web服务全面而富有弹性的安全模式的基础。微软与IBM还就更加安全的Web服务支持所需功能的追加等问题,发表了今后的发展规划。
WS-Security和发展蓝图刊载在微软的WWW站点上。